Bailey Ranch Trail–Garin Woods Trail, 4 sights is a 6.5-mile out-and-back in Garin Regional Park near Fairview, CA. It climbs 1,388 ft, with sections as steep as 23% grade, and is mostly dirt. It scores 29/100 on the Ambleway Wildness scale: green fringe.

  1. Start at the trailhead, heading SW.
  2. 150 ftContinue straight onto Bailey Ranch Trail, heading SW.
  3. 1 miTurn right onto Vista Peak Loop Trail, heading NW.
  4. 500 ftSharp right onto Ziele Creek Trail, heading N.
  5. 0.5 miBear left, heading W.
  6. 0.2 miContinue straight onto Garin Woods Trail, heading W.
  7. 0.3 miTurn right, heading NW.
  8. 400 ftTurn right onto Ziele Creek Trail, heading SW.
  9. 0.1 miTurn right, heading E.
  10. 1 miContinue straight onto Vista Peak Loop Trail, heading SW.
  11. 2.2 miTurn right onto Bailey Ranch Trail, heading NW.
  12. 1 miArrive back at the trailhead.

Each distance is the walk from the previous step. Tap a step for a map of its junction.
